As a member of a U.S. Forum I posed the question on why some are railroads and others railways their side of the pond.

Answers came back ---------

The names are whatever the corporation is. Sometimes a railroad will be renamed railway when sold, bought, or reorganized. It really doesn't matter, in the cause of what they are, they mean the same.
A difference that makes no difference is no difference.

and

Sometimes its done for legal reasons. In the early part of the last century, the Western Maryland Railroad went into receivership and re-emerged as the Western Maryland Railway and stayed that way 'til the Chessie System takeover.
